Kolkata Style Chicken Stew



 Ingredients

  • Chicken - 300 gm
  • Carrot - 200 gm
  • Beans - 100 gm
  • Green papaya - 100 gm
  • Capsicum - 50 gm
  • Potato - 50 gm
  • Mushroom - 30 gm
  • Broccoli - 20 gm
  • Green chili - 2 pcs
  • Onion - 15 gm
  • Ginger- garlic paste - 1 tsp
  • Ghee/ mustard oil - 2 tsp
  • Lime - 1 pc
  • Crushed Black pepper - 2-3 pcs
  • Whole coriander - 1/2 tsp
  • Salt - as required

Instruction 
  • Firstly, wash the chicken with warm water and marinate with lime and salt, set aside for about 20 mins.
  • In a pressure cooker, heat some ghee/mustard oil, add some crushed coriander and black pepper.
  • Add chopped onion, stir for 2-3 mins and add the ginger garlic paste, add green chili and stir for 3-4 mins in low flame.
  • Add the marinated chicken, cook for 3-4 mins and then add the vegetables and cook for 5 mins.
  • Add 3 cups of warm water, add salt.
  • Close the lid of the pressure cooker and wait till one whistle.
  • And your delicious chicken stew is ready!
  • Add some lemon, chopped coriander leaves and serve with whole wheat bread and enjoy!

White Channa Chaat

Ingredients Boiled White Peas - 200gm Onion - 1 Tomato - 1 Green Chili - 2 Ginger - 1 small piece (Optional) Coriander Leaves - 3 Tsp Cumin Powder - 1 Tsp Black Salt - 1/2 Tsp Chaat Masala - 1/4 Tsp Instruction 1. To begin, soak dried white peas (kabuli chana) in water overnight. The next morning, rinse and drain the water. 2. In a pressure cooker, add some water and transfer the soaked peas to it. Add 3-4 pinches of salt and boil for 15-20 minutes until the peas become soft. 3. Once cooked, drain the water using a strainer and keep the peas aside, ensuring they remain slightly moist. Allow them to cool for some time. 4. Take a large bowl and add chopped onions, tomatoes, green chili, ginger, cumin powder, black salt, and chaat masala. 5. Transfer the cooked peas to the same bowl. Spread tamarind and coriander chutney over the mixture. 6. Add chopped coriander leaves and mix everything well. 7. Your white chana chaat is ready to be enjoyed. Dig in and savor the flavors!

Sauteed Veggies

Ingredients Garlic - 2 Tsp Beans - 1/4 Cup Carrots - 1/4 Cup Onions - 1/4 Cup Broccoli - 1 Cup Bell Peppers - 1 Cup Mushrooms - 1 Cup All Spices - As Per Taste Olive Oil - 2 tsp Instruction: To start, place the pan on a medium flame and add some olive oil. Allow it to heat. Next, add garlic cloves and fry until the raw smell disappears. Now, add carrots, beans, bell peppers, mushrooms, onions, and broccoli. Add salt, oregano, chili flakes, and black pepper to the vegetables. Continue cooking well.
